What was SJM thinking when she made Illyrians a race with BAT LIKE WINGS live in the freezing mountains of the night court???
Bats have a large surface area because of their membranous wings
They lose heat very fast and that’s why they thrive in warm climates
They would all be freezing or dead

Bone Carver theory:
In the books Feyre, Rhys, and Cassian each have an encounter with the bone carver.
- Feyre sees him as her future son (But, later says that the bone carver didn’t appear to her with wings)
- Rhysand sees him as Jurian
- We don’t know how Cassian sees him
I think that the bone carver appears as a person with a secret that you don’t know until it’s too late.
- Nyx’s secret was his wings, which Feyre didn’t know could kill her until late in her pregnancy
- and Jurian’s secret was that he was never allied with the king. Which could have been extremely helpful to the Night court in the war, had Rhys looked into his mind.
